Blurb;

Every step might be your last…

On a bright spring Saturday, hundreds gather in a park as usual for their weekly community 5k run.

An hour later, one of the runners is dead.

The next week a runner training for a 10k event dies. And then another, a half marathon runner…

The police are baffled. The pattern is the same, the deaths can’t be coincidental. Is there a murderer picking off victims one race at a time?

Ten million adults are regular or occasional runners.

Ten million potential victims.

With the next event just announced, as you reach the start line you might just have to run for your life…

My Review;

Wow! - What a head-spinner!!!! -
I chose to read this book as I have previously read all of Jackie Kablers' books to date (please check out my previous reviews!), & they have ALL been SUCH a great, very compelling read, from start to finish, so I was naturally very keen to read this! πŸ‘ŒπŸ€ž
= Although I found this book easy to get into from the very beginning (Jackie, I love your writing style!), I must admit, that until I was at almost 65% of the way through reading, I was starting to become doubtful. I felt this because though I had kept up with the plot-line, & had stayed invested in reading this, I found that the initial involvement of 'many' more characters within this book, - & how it went from being victim 1, to 'Martha', & then 'Nico', - which I 'assumed'(!!!) to be 'the husband' of Martha (very clever Jackie!), to then one police force, to then victim 2, to then also involve snippets from an inmate, who appeared to have suspicious of what the connection was, - yet I didn't have a clue as to how 'she' was even connected, - to actually end up involving 5 victims, 4 police forces, 'Martha', 'Nico', & the inmate, PLUS, including short snippets from Social Media posts, - in contrast to her other books, I felt this had a LOT going on, a lot of people to keep up with, & a LOT to keep up with in general with this read, - HOWEVER, - !!!! - I am SOOOOOO glad I persevered & stuck with reading this, as it did start to pick up pace through the last quarter of the book, & then kept pace very well; increasing it's pace through to the end, - & my suspicions that 'I' had, about who the final victim was going to be, & 'who' the killer was, - & my suspicions about how it was all going to go wrong & the victim be someone unintended (trying not to give any spoilers here!), - were COMPLETELY B-L-O-W-N OUT OF THE WATER!!!! - This book had a big twist that I did NOT see coming, & as it all picked up pace, & came together, & played out, - it was honestly a real HEAD-SPINNER of jaw-dropping twists, & outcomes that all came together REALLY well at the end, & made ALL of what came before, - including 'how' it was specifically written, = VERY cleverly! πŸ‘ŒπŸ‘ŒπŸ‘Œ
Based on a rating of 1 - 10, I would have to give this book a rating of 8.5! - I don't normally give 'half-point' ratings, but this has to be an exception!!! = Overall, I did very much enjoy this book, & the level of readers satisfaction once it's ended is IMMENSE, so I WOULD 'DEFFO' recommend this book, - however, in comparison to Jackie's other books to date, obviously this book included a far lot more goings-on, so it is a book that you've got to stick with, & it becomes far more enjoyable as it goes on, & as the pace (& your own suspicions & theories!) pick up. 
Deffo a highly recommended read, & very, very cleverly written, πŸ‘ŒπŸ‘ŒπŸ‘Œ.
